Spring Yard Cleanup in Ventura County, CA
Spring yard cleanup services typically involve clearing away debris, trimming overgrown shrubs, raking leaves, and tidying flower beds to prepare outdoor spaces for the warmer months. These projects often include removing fallen branches, dead plants, and other clutter to enhance curb appeal and promote healthy lawn growth. Homeowners interested in this service should consider the current condition of their yard, the amount of debris accumulated over winter, and any specific areas that need attention to ensure the space is clean, safe, and inviting for outdoor activities.

Common Spring Yard Cleanup Jobs
Yard debris removal - clearing fallen leaves, branches, and other organic waste from lawns and gardens.
Spring pruning services - trimming shrubs, bushes, and trees to promote healthy growth and improve appearance.
Landscape cleanup - removing dead plants, weeds, and clutter to refresh outdoor spaces.
Gutter and drain clearing - cleaning out leaves and debris to prevent water backup and damage.
Lawn edging and trimming - defining lawn borders and tidying up overgrown grass for a neat look.
Storm damage cleanup - restoring yards after high winds or storms by removing fallen branches and debris.
Spring Yard Cleanup Questions
What does spring yard cleanup include? It typically involves removing leaves, debris, and dead plant material, trimming bushes, and preparing lawns for the growing season.
Why should property owners consider spring yard cleanup? It helps maintain a tidy appearance, promotes healthy plant growth, and reduces pest and disease issues.
When is the best time for a spring yard cleanup? Early spring is ideal to clear away winter debris and get the yard ready for planting and outdoor activities.
How often should yard cleanup be performed during spring? A thorough cleanup is usually done once in early spring, with additional maintenance as needed throughout the season.
